+01: Approaching in a view to tap local market potentials. The privately-owned shirtmaker on Monday reported that its strategy of opening more outlets in the UK and internationally had driven full-year sales past the £100m-mark for the first time in its 113-year history.
TM Lewin, which was founded in 1898 in Jermyn Street, London, recently expanded into Malaysia following its successful launch in Singapore in 2009 and now earns 13 per cent of its income from outside the UK and Ireland.
